P.K. Kostazos is a scholar working on Mechanical Engineering, Mechanics of Materials and Civil and Structural Engineering. According to data from OpenAlex, P.K. Kostazos has authored 26 papers receiving a total of 526 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Mechanical Engineering, 15 papers in Mechanics of Materials and 11 papers in Civil and Structural Engineering. Recurrent topics in P.K. Kostazos's work include Cellular and Composite Structures (20 papers), Mechanical Behavior of Composites (8 papers) and Metal Forming Simulation Techniques (6 papers). P.K. Kostazos is often cited by papers focused on Cellular and Composite Structures (20 papers), Mechanical Behavior of Composites (8 papers) and Metal Forming Simulation Techniques (6 papers). P.K. Kostazos collaborates with scholars based in Greece and United Kingdom. P.K. Kostazos's co-authors include D.E. Manolakos, M.B. Ioannidis, A.G. Mamalis, Christopher J. Dimitriou, D.P. Papapostolou, Dimitrios Chronopoulos, K. N. Spentzas, Christopher G. Provatidis, Nikolaos A. Fountas and Nikolaos M. Vaxevanidis and has published in prestigious journals such as SHILAP Revista de lepidopterología, Composites Part B Engineering and Composite Structures.
